Output d4313c1668989fa61f7eee302668c514583377b1971f54612db8b1952396bdb6:71

value
420820
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8848d0cf6707345eca02026457af280e83c4debb OP_EQUAL
address
3E7d3xGjnd23YL7S4Hg88fnXcoAXf7Lg3i
transaction
d4313c1668989fa61f7eee302668c514583377b1971f54612db8b1952396bdb6
spent
true